"Euphoric" Meaning

Euphoric: feeling or expressing intense happiness, excitement, or triumph, often accompanied by a sense of relief or elation.

"Euphoric" Examples

Euphoric


Euphoric means feeling or expressing great happiness or joy, typically as a result of a significant achievement or event.

Examples:


The team was euphoric when they won the championship game, holding up the trophy and dancing in celebration.
She felt euphoric after completing her first marathon, tears of joy streaming down her face.
The crowd erupted in euphoric cheers as the rock band took the stage.
After graduating at the top of her class, she felt euphoric, overwhelmed with pride and relief.
The news of the surprise promotion brought a euphoric smile to her face, and she couldn't wait to tell her family and friends.

Euphorbia

speak

Euphorbia is a type of plant, typically a succulent or cactus, that belongs to the spurge family (Euphorbiaceae). It is characterized by its thick, fleshy stems and leaves that are often small and arranged in a rosette pattern. Many species of euphorbias are adapted to life in dry, arid environments and are able to store water in their stems to survive periods of drought. Some species of euphorbia are also used in traditional medicine, and others are cultivated as ornamental plants in gardens. The name "euphorbia" comes from the Greek physician Euphorbus, who used a species of the plant to treat various ailments.

Euphorbiaceae is a family of flowering plants commonly known as the spurge family or euphorbs. It includes over 7,500 species of plants, which are distributed worldwide, especially in tropical and subtropical regions. The family is known for its diverse range of plants, including trees, shrubs, and herbs, many of which have edible or medicinal properties.
